Обучение основам программирования, робототехники и другим направлениям IT способствует развитию логического мышления у детей и подготавливает их к будущей профессиональной жизни. Понимание того, что раннее введение в мир IT может послужить отличным стартом для ребенка и открыть перед ним множество перспектив, крайне важно. В эпоху цифровой трансформации IT-знания становятся не просто полезными, а необходимыми. Дети, которые осваивают технологии с раннего возраста, получают значительные преимущества в будущем, будь то в учебе, карьере или в быту.
Как выбрать оптимальный IT-курс для ребенка
Учитывайте возраст и увлечения ребенка
Выбирая IT-курсы, стоит учитывать возраст и интересы ребенка. Для младших школьников, например, подойдут программы, которые предлагают обучение в игровой форме, такие как создание простых игр или анимаций. Для детей постарше стоит предложить более углубленные направления: веб-разработка, программирование на Python или робототехника. Для детей 6–8 лет хорошим решением будут курсы Scratch, позволяющие создавать первые анимации и игры. Подросткам 12–14 лет уже можно предложить изучение более сложных направлений, таких как создание мобильных приложений или языки программирования высокого уровня.
Обратите внимание на квалификацию преподавателей
Ключевую роль в обучении играет уровень подготовки преподавателя. Удостоверьтесь, что инструкторы соответствуют необходимым квалификационным требованиям и имеют опыт работы с детьми. Хороший педагог может увлечь ребенка и сделать обучение интересным. Специалисты с опытом в IT-индустрии могут добавить в обучение реальные примеры и кейсы, что делает уроки актуальными и увлекательными. Также важно, чтобы преподаватель находил индивидуальный подход к каждому ребенку, учитывая личные особенности и уровень подготовки.
Оцените план обучения курса
Учебная программа должна быть четко структурированной и включать как теоретическую, так и практическую часть. Это поможет детям лучше освоить материал и применить знания на практике. Оптимальная программа включает не только лекции, но и множество практических заданий, проектов и лабораторных работ. Например, курс по веб-разработке может предусматривать создание различных сайтов, от простых одностраничных до сложных проектов с применением баз данных и серверной логики.
Проверяйте отзывы и рейтинги
Прежде чем записать ребенка на курс, ознакомьтесь с отзывами других родителей и рейтинговой оценкой курса. Это поможет принять более взвешенное решение и избежать негативного опыта. Отзывы покажут качество обучения, уровень сложности и общее впечатление участников. Также полезно изучить успехи выпускников курса, чтобы понять, насколько эффективно обучение помогает детям достигать своих целей.
Популярные IT-направления для детей
Программирование
Программирование — одно из наиболее востребованных направлений в IT. Детям можно начать с изучения основных принципов на языках, таких как Scratch, Python или JavaScript. Программирование развивает логическое мышление и совершенствует навыки решения задач. Например, изучая Scratch, дети смогут создавать интерактивные истории и игры, делая обучение увлекательным и креативным. Python, наоборот, подходит для более старших детей, благодаря его простоте и широкому применению в разных областях, включая веб-разработку и анализ данных.
Робототехника
Робототехника объединяет программирование и инженерные науки. Дети учатся конструировать и программировать роботов, что развивает у них технические навыки и творческое мышление. Занятия по робототехнике нередко предполагают работу с конструкторами LEGO Mindstorms или Arduino. Например, дети могут создавать роботов, выполняющих задачи, такие как движение по линии или сбор предметов, что способствует развитию навыков решения проблем и критического мышления.
Веб-разработка
Веб-разработка включает в себя создание сайтов и веб-приложений. Дети осваивают HTML, CSS и JavaScript, что позволяет им создавать собственные веб-страницы и проекты. Это направление подходит для старшеклассников с базовыми знаниями в программировании. Сначала дети могут создавать простые веб-сайты, а затем изучить более сложные проекты, включая разработку интерактивных приложений на фреймворках, таких как React или Vue.js.
Геймдизайн
Геймдизайн — это процесс создания компьютерных игр. Дети изучают разработку концепций, создание персонажей и уровней, а также программирование игровых механик. Это направление особенно привлекательно для детей, увлекающихся видеоиграми. Например, дети могут использовать такие инструменты, как Unity или Unreal Engine, для создания собственных игр, что развивает не только технические навыки, но и стимулирует творческое мышление.
Онлайн и офлайн обучение: достоинства и недостатки
Онлайн-обучение
Преимущества:
Свобода в выборе времени занятий
Доступ из любой точки мира
Большое разнообразие курсов и преподавателей
Недостатки:
Отсутствие непосредственного взаимодействия с преподавателем
Необходимость надежного интернет-подключения
Меньше возможностей для практических упражнений
Онлайн-обучение предоставляет множество плюсов, таких как возможность заниматься в удобное время и независимо от местоположения. Это весьма полезно для семей, живущих вдали от городов или имеющих занятый распорядок дня. Однако, нехватка личного взаимодействия может стать проблемой, особенно для младших учеников, которым сложно внимательно заниматься без проверки. Также требуется хорошее интернет-подключение и оборудование для эффективного обучения.
Офлайн-обучение
Преимущества:
Непосредственное общение с преподавателем и сверстниками
Возможность использования физического оборудования
Более организованное расписание
Недостатки:
Ограниченный выбор курсов из-за местоположения
Необходимость соблюдать расписание посещений
Возможные дополнительные расходы на транспорт
Офлайн курсы представляют более классический способ обучения с личным контактам и использованием реальных устройств. Это особенно актуально для таких дисциплин, как робототехника, где ученики могут взаимодействовать с физическими моделями и роботами. Тем не менее, такие курсы уступают в гибкости расписаний и требуют дополнительных затрат на транспортировку и прочие расходы.
Советы по поддержке и мотивации ребенка в изучении IT
Проявляйте интерес к успехам ребенка
Регулярно интересуйтесь, как проходят его занятия, что нового он узнал и над какими проектами работает. Это поможет лучше понять, что ему интересно и где может понадобиться дополнительная помощь. Вы можете попросить ребенка продемонстрировать его последние работы или объяснить изучаемый материал. Это не только поможет быть в курсе его достижений, но и покажет ребенку, что его усилия важны.
Организуйте комфортную среду для обучения
Предоставьте ребенку удобное рабочее пространство с необходимыми инструментами и программами. Это позволит ему сосредоточиться на обучении и получать удовольствие от процесса. Обеспечьте наличие удобного стола и стула, качественного компьютера и всех нужных программ. Также важно создать спокойную атмосферу, чтобы ребенок мог сконцентрироваться на учебе без отвлечений.
Стимулируйте самостоятельное обучение
Поддерживайте желание ребенка самостоятельно искать информацию, решать задачи и создавать проекты. Это способствует развитию навыков самообучения и углубленному погружению в тему. Например, предложите ребенку искать ответы в интернете, читать книги по интересным темам или присоединяться к онлайн-сообществам. Это поможет развить критическое мышление и повышенные навыки поиска информации.
Участвуйте в совместных проектах
Организуйте совместные проекты с ребенком, такие как создание простого сайта или робота. Это не только укрепит ваши отношения, но и покажет, что его интересы ценны. Например, совместно разработайте семейный блог или сайт для публикации ваших проектов. Это придаст чувство принадлежности к команде и продемонстрирует, что его усилия приносят ощутимые результаты.
Поддерживайте мотивацию
Поощряйте ребенка за его достижения, будь то успешное окончание курса или создание интересного проекта. Это поможет укрепить уверенность и стремление к новым целям. Организуйте небольшие праздники или награждайте его сертификатом или новым проектом. Это поддержит уверенность ребенка и вдохновит его на дальнейшие успехи.
Обучение IT для детей — это инвестиция в их будущее. Подходящие курсы и поддержка родителей способствуют развитию и достижению успехов в этой области. Важно помнить, что каждый ребенок уникален, поэтому подход к образованию должен быть индивидуальным. Участие и внимание родителей играют важную роль в успешном обучении и развитии ребенка в сфере IT.